BTS Netflix Documentary ‘The Return’ Highlights Group’s Comeback Strategy and New Album

The film documents the band’s post-military reunion and creative direction behind “ARIRANG.”

The global K-pop group BTS takes center stage in a new documentary, “BTS: The Return,” released on Netflix, offering a detailed look at the band’s return to full-group activity and the creation of their latest album, “ARIRANG.” The film arrives at a pivotal moment for the group, marking their first major collective project following the completion of South Korea’s mandatory military service.

Directed by Bao Nguyen and produced in partnership with HYBE, the documentary frames the group’s comeback as both a creative reset and a strategic step in sustaining long-term relevance in a competitive global music industry.

Comeback Strategy After Military Hiatus

A central theme in the documentary is the group’s reintegration after nearly four years away from full-band promotions. All seven members—RM, Jin, Jimin, V, Suga, Jung Kook and j-hope—completed their mandatory military service, a legal requirement in South Korea that has historically disrupted entertainment careers.

The film underscores how this hiatus shaped the group’s perspective. Early scenes juxtapose military footage with their reunion, emphasizing both the interruption and the urgency behind their return. Industry observers have long viewed such breaks as high-risk periods for K-pop acts, where audience attention can shift rapidly.

Rather than framing the hiatus as a setback, the documentary presents it as a recalibration period that informed the group’s next phase.

Fast-Tracked Production of ‘ARIRANG’

Following their discharge, BTS relocated to Los Angeles in mid-2025 to begin work on “ARIRANG,” their fifth studio album. The documentary reveals a compressed production timeline, with members immediately transitioning from solo commitments into group recording sessions.

Living together during the process, the group navigated both logistical constraints and creative pressure. The film shows candid moments of collaboration and disagreement, highlighting the challenges of producing a cohesive album after years of individual artistic exploration.

Industry context plays a key role here: longevity in K-pop is often limited, with contract cycles and shifting trends affecting group continuity. BTS’ ability to regroup and deliver a full-length project positions them as an outlier in the sector.

Los Angeles as a Creative Hub

The documentary also emphasizes the influence of the Los Angeles music scene on the album’s development. BTS collaborated with international producers, including Diplo, alongside longtime creative partners.

Studio sessions captured in the film reveal a blend of experimentation and discipline, with members taking on varied roles in songwriting and production. The setting provided both global industry access and a creative contrast to their work in South Korea.

The project was ultimately completed back in Seoul, reinforcing a balance between international collaboration and domestic production.

Cultural Identity Shapes the Album’s Direction

A defining narrative in “The Return” is the group’s focus on cultural authenticity. The album’s title draws from “Arirang,” a traditional Korean folk song with historical significance dating back centuries.

The documentary details how this concept influenced the album’s thematic direction. Creative discussions shown in the film reflect a deliberate effort to prioritize Korean language and identity, even as the group maintains a global audience.

This approach aligns with broader industry trends, where international acts increasingly emphasize cultural specificity as a differentiator in global markets.

Managing Expectations Ahead of Release

The film also captures the uncertainty surrounding BTS’ comeback. Members openly question how their audience will respond after a prolonged absence and whether their evolved sound will meet expectations.

Scenes of preparation—both in the studio and in public appearances—illustrate the level of scrutiny associated with their return. The documentary portrays a group aware of its legacy but focused on adapting to current industry dynamics.

Lead Single Debate Reflects Artistic Evolution

One of the film’s key moments centers on the selection of “Swim” as the album’s lead single. Some members initially questioned whether its subdued tone was suitable for a comeback track.

The discussion reflects a broader shift in the group’s artistic direction. Rather than replicating past high-energy hits, BTS opted for a more mature sound that aligns with their current stage in life and career.

The decision echoes earlier risks, such as the release of “Dynamite,” which marked a turning point in their global expansion. The documentary suggests that embracing uncertainty remains central to the group’s creative identity.

Industry Significance

“BTS: The Return” positions the group’s comeback as more than a routine release cycle. It highlights the strategic considerations behind sustaining global relevance, from production timelines to cultural positioning.

For the wider music industry, the documentary offers insight into how established acts can navigate interruptions, evolve creatively, and re-engage audiences in an increasingly competitive landscape.
